IRISH CUP MEMORIES: A GREAT TEAM BUT A DARK DAY Glenavon boasts seven Irish Cup triumphs. No provincial club has won the tournament more often or contested more finals. KNOCKBREDA v GLENAVON, A LOOK AHEAD On Saturday 6th January 2024 Glenavon begins its Clearer Water Irish Cup campaign against Championship club Knockbreda at Breda Park in Belfast’s Castlereagh hills. The Irish Football Association has announced that the final and semi-finals of this season’s Sadler’s Peaky Blinder Irish Cup will be played at Mourneview Park in Lurgan.
